The standard form of a parabole is: (y-k) = a(x-h)², Where (h , k) are the coordinates of the vertex
In the example Vertex (3,1) ,
so (y-1) = a(x-3)². (a)
Now let's calculate a. The y-intercept coordinates(0 , 10), Replace in (a) x by 0 & y by 10:
(10-1) = a(0 - 3)²
9 = 9a and a=1
<u />The equation becomes : y-1 = (x-3)², Expand (y-1) = x²-6x+9
<u />and finally y = x² - 6x +10 (ANSWER C)

In August, Emily's Clothing Store sold 98 long sleeve shirts with the ratio of short sleeve to long sleeve being 3:7. How many s
Gnoma [55]

Answer:

the number of short sleeves sold is 42

Step-by-step explanation:

The computation of the number of short sleeves sold is shown below:

Given that

The clothing store sold 98 long sleeve shirts

And, the ratio of short sleeve to long sleeve is 3:7

So, the number of short sleeves sold is

= 98 × 3 ÷ 7

= 42

Hence, the number of short sleeves sold is 42
